Find the cube-root of `27/64`

बेरीज
Advertisements

उत्तर

`(27)/(64)`

= `root(3)(27/64)`

= `sqrt(3 xx 3 xx 3)/(sqrt(4 xx 4 xx 4)`

= `(3)/(4)`
